01 · Megaproject Delivery
The Lower Thames Crossing starts its tunnel clock
National Highways has ordered the giant tunnel boring machine that will excavate the Lower Thames Crossing. Herrenknecht will manufacture it for the Bouygues Travaux Publics and Murphy joint venture, with tunnelling expected to begin in 2028.
|
16.4 metres
machine diameter
|
|
5,000+ tonnes
estimated weight
|
|
2028
planned tunnelling start
|
The lead time is the real story. The machine must be designed, manufactured, tested, transported in sections, and assembled at Tilbury before it moves through a metre of ground. The tunnel may not start until 2028, but one of the decisions that determines whether 2028 remains credible has already been made. (Construction Enquirer)

02 · Construction Economics
The data-centre boom is hiding a weaker market
US data-centre construction spending rose sharply in May, but manufacturers are delaying expansions as labour, materials, equipment, and borrowing costs push projects beyond what their investment cases can support.
|
23%
annual rise in data-centre construction spending
|
|
$727,000
cost of a comparable 2018 factory expansion
|
|
$2.1M
lowest recent bid for similar work
|
Construction is not experiencing one broad boom. A concentrated group of hyperscale programmes is pulling electrical equipment, specialist trades, and experienced delivery teams away from more ordinary projects. A full pipeline can still hide a fragile market. What happens when every capable builder is chasing the same twenty programmes? (The Wall Street Journal)

03 · Transit Delivery
Toronto opens four station excavations at once
Excavation is underway at Martin Grove, Kipling, Islington, and Royal York, where crews are building the underground boxes that will become four stations on the Eglinton Crosstown West Extension. The project will add 9.2 kilometres to Toronto's light-rail corridor.
|
4 stations
now under excavation
|
|
9.2km
extension length
|
|
Up to 24 min
projected passenger time saving
|
Starting four stations together can protect the programme, but it also creates four sets of utility interfaces, traffic diversions, temporary works, and access constraints. Parallel delivery creates speed only when approvals and decisions move at the same pace. Four active sites can recover time or spread the same bottleneck four ways. (ReNew Canada)

04 · Platform & Owner Move
Vinci tests AI on a live highway concession
The operator of the Czech D4 highway has started testing AI-based tools while using Thinkproject to govern information across construction, handover, maintenance, and operations. It is the Czech Republic's first highway delivered through a public-private partnership.
|
48km
total highway length
|
|
28 years
maintenance and operating concession
|
|
Nearly 100%
of old asphalt recycled
|
The AI pilots are still early, which makes the information strategy underneath them more important than the tools themselves. This is what grounded infrastructure AI looks like: preserve structured asset data first, then test where automation genuinely helps. Without that foundation, an AI pilot is just another disconnected interface. (Global Construction Review)

05 · Building Safety
Legacy defects move back through the supply chain
Barratt Redrow says it has recovered £38 million from subcontractors connected to defects on older developments. The recovery offsets only part of the pressure, with annual building-safety remediation spending expected to double to £300 million.
The wider signal is that historic workmanship, product substitutions, and design decisions can continue travelling through the supply chain years after handover. Building safety is becoming a test of project records as much as physical quality. When a claim arrives ten years later, can every party still prove who decided what? (Construction Enquirer)
